Transaction

5d3c22000252bb37670fa0bcbc8829d09b2e5ac4dcba00b1f4e5dfcecaae07b2
415,011 confirmations
Timestamp
1525244042
Block520,841
Fee1,130 sats
Fee rate5.07 sats/vB
view on mempool.space

Inputs & Outputs